Grand Park Otaru Hotel), Otaru, Hokkaido Japan, We derived O and Ne abundances in the interstellar medium (ISM) of a relatively isolated S0 galaxy, NGC 4382, observed with the Suzaku XIS instrument, and compared the abundance pattern of O/Ne/Mg/Fe to those of ISM in elliptical galaxies. The O/Fe ratio is a factor of 2 smaller than those of ISM in elliptical galaxies, NGC 720, NGC 1399, NGC 1404 and NGC 4636, observed with Suzaku. Since O, Ne, Mg are predominantly synthesized by supernovae (SNe) II, the observed abundance pattern indicates that the contribution of SN Ia products is higher in the S0 galaxy, than those in elliptical galaxies.
